In past years, as your car got one year older, the cost of auto registration decreased. So, when I received my registration bill, I was surprised to see that it was the same amount as last year. After making a dozen inquiries, I was told that the Legislature had frozen the rates for one year. Now California has a tremendous surplus, and the lawmakers are debating what to do with it. Simple. Since they took extra money from us, give it back to us.
